Case of dumped body returning to court

The man accused of killing a 21-year-old Red Deer woman and leaving her body in a ditch near Olds in May 2011 comes back to court on Feb. 19.

Bashir Gaashaan, 30, is charged with first-degree murder, unlawful confinement and indecently disposing of a body.

The identify of the victim is protected under a court-imposed publication ban.

Pleas have not yet been entered.

The case returned to Red Deer Court of Queen’s Bench on Wednesday. Defence lawyer Will Willms said his client had concerns about extradition so defence was not in a position on Wednesday to resolve the case.

Crown prosecutor Jason Snider told the court that Gaashaan is a permanent resident subject to deportation to his home country after parole.

Willms said an agreed statement of facts was ready for his client to sign.
